NAME

       DISPLA - Changes the values of certain primary control parameters purportedly having to do with the
       "display" of a graph.

SYNOPSIS

       CALL DISPLA(LFRA,LROW,LTYP)

C-BINDING SYNOPSIS

       #include <ncarg/ncargC.h>

       void c_displa(int lfra, int lrow, int ltyp)

DESCRIPTION

       LFRA        (an  input  expression  of  type  INTEGER), if non-zero, must have an integer value, the real
                   equivalent of which is to become the new value of 'FRAME.'. If LFRA is zero, no change is  to
                   be made in the current value of 'FRAME.'.

                   •      The default value of 'FRAME.' is "1.", specifying that each of the routines EZY, EZXY,
                          EZMY, and EZMXY is to do a frame advance after drawing a graph.

                   •      The value "2." specifies no frame advance.

                   •      The value "3." specifies a frame advance before drawing a graph.

       LROW        (an  input  expression  of  type  INTEGER), if non-zero, must have an integer value, the real
                   equivalent of which is to become the new value of 'ROW.'. If LROW is zero, no change is to be
                   made in the current value of 'ROW.'. This parameter affects the way  in  which  the  routines
                   EZMY and EZMXY interpret the arguments XDRA and YDRA, as follows:

                   •      If  'ROW.'  is  positive, the first subscript of YDRA is a point number and the second
                          subscript is a curve number. If 'ROW.' is negative, the order  of  the  subscripts  is
                          reversed (row-wise, rather than column-wise, storage).

                   •      If  the absolute value of 'ROW.' is "1.", XDRA is singly-subscripted; its subscript is
                          a point number. If the absolute value of 'ROW.' is "2." or greater,  XDRA  is  doubly-
                          subscripted; the order of the subscripts is the same as for YDRA.

                   The  default  value  of  'ROW.'  is "1.", specifying that XDRA is singly-subscripted by point
                   number and that YDRA is doubly-subscripted by point number and curve number, in that order.

       LTYP        (an input expression of type INTEGER), if non-zero, is an integer specifying new  values  for
                   'X/LOGARITHMIC.'  and  'Y/LOGARITHMIC.'.  If  LTYP  is  zero,  no change is to be made in the
                   current values.

                   •      The parameter 'X/LOGARITHMIC.' has the default value "0.", specifying a linear mapping
                          of user X coordinates onto the horizontal axis of the grid window;  it  may  be  given
                          either  of  the  two values "-1." or "+1." to specify a logarithmic mapping. The value
                          "-1." protects it from being  reset  as  a  side  effect  of  setting  'SET.'.  DISPLA
                          generates the value "0." or "-1.".

                   •      The  parameter 'Y/LOGARITHMIC.' is defined similarly and affects the mapping of user Y
                          coordinates onto the vertical axis of the grid window.

                   A non-zero LTYP resets these values, as follows:

                             LTYP   'X/LOGARITHMIC.'   'Y/LOGARITHMIC.'
                             ----   ----------------   ----------------
                              1     linear             linear
                              2     linear             logarithmic
                              3     logarithmic        linear
                              4     logarithmic        logarithmic

ACCESS

       To  use DISPLA or c_displa, load the NCAR Graphics libraries ncarg, ncarg_gks, and ncarg_c, preferably in
       that order.
